Every year, the State Bank of India (SBI) conducts the SBI Clerk Exam, a highly anticipated event aimed at recruiting Junior Associates for its branches across the country. This exam attracts a significant number of applicants due to the promising career prospects it offers. The SBI Clerk Prelims and Mains examinations are the primary selection stages for filling various vacancies within the bank. This year, the SBI Clerk Mains Exam is scheduled to take place on February 25th and March 4th with the objective of hiring 8773 Junior Associates to strengthen its workforce.

Becoming an SBI Clerk entails assuming responsibilities involving customer interactions and associated banking operations. These clerks serve as the frontline representatives of the bank, entrusted with tasks such as handling cash transactions, assisting customers with deposits and withdrawals, and addressing their queries and concerns. The role of an SBI Clerk is vital in ensuring smooth and efficient banking services for customers. Candidates aspiring to join SBI as Junior Associates need to undergo a rigorous selection process, starting with the Preliminary Examination followed by the Mains Examination. The Preliminary Examination serves as the initial screening stage, designed to assess candidates' basic aptitude and skills relevant to banking. Those who qualify in the Prelims move on to the Mains Examination, which delves deeper into various aspects such as reasoning ability, numerical aptitude, English language proficiency, and general awareness.

The application process for the SBI Clerk Exam typically involves filling out an online form on the official SBI website within the specified dates. Candidates are required to provide accurate personal and educational details, upload necessary documents, and pay the prescribed application fee to complete the registration process. It is essential for applicants to carefully review the eligibility criteria and instructions provided by SBI before applying to avoid any discrepancies or disqualification. Understanding the exam pattern and syllabus is crucial for candidates preparing for the SBI Clerk Exam. The Preliminary Examination usually consists of multiple-choice questions covering topics such as English language, numerical ability, and reasoning ability. On the other hand, the Mains Examination is more comprehensive, comprising sections like general/financial awareness, general English, quantitative aptitude, reasoning ability, and computer aptitude. A thorough understanding of these subjects and regular practice through mock tests and study materials can significantly enhance candidates' chances of success.

In addition to a competitive salary, SBI Clerks enjoy various perks and benefits, including medical insurance, provident fund, and pension schemes. Moreover, there are ample opportunities for career growth and professional development within the bank. SBI is known for its commitment to nurturing talent and providing a conducive work environment for its employees.
